@InterfaceAudience.Public public class IdentityTableMap extends org.apache.hadoop.mapred.MapReduceBase implements TableMap<org.apache.hadoop.hbase.io.ImmutableBytesWritable,org.apache.hadoop.hbase.client.Result>
| Constructor and Description |
|---|
IdentityTableMap()
constructor
|
| Modifier and Type | Method and Description |
|---|---|
static void |
initJob(String table,
String columns,
Class<? extends TableMap> mapper,
org.apache.hadoop.mapred.JobConf job)
Use this before submitting a TableMap job.
|
void |
map(org.apache.hadoop.hbase.io.ImmutableBytesWritable key,
org.apache.hadoop.hbase.client.Result value,
org.apache.hadoop.mapred.OutputCollector<org.apache.hadoop.hbase.io.ImmutableBytesWritable,org.apache.hadoop.hbase.client.Result> output,
org.apache.hadoop.mapred.Reporter reporter)
Pass the key, value to reduce
|
public static void initJob(String table, String columns, Class<? extends TableMap> mapper, org.apache.hadoop.mapred.JobConf job)
table - table namecolumns - columns to scanmapper - mapper classjob - job configurationpublic void map(org.apache.hadoop.hbase.io.ImmutableBytesWritable key,
org.apache.hadoop.hbase.client.Result value,
org.apache.hadoop.mapred.OutputCollector<org.apache.hadoop.hbase.io.ImmutableBytesWritable,org.apache.hadoop.hbase.client.Result> output,
org.apache.hadoop.mapred.Reporter reporter)
throws IOException
map in interface org.apache.hadoop.mapred.Mapper<org.apache.hadoop.hbase.io.ImmutableBytesWritable,org.apache.hadoop.hbase.client.Result,org.apache.hadoop.hbase.io.ImmutableBytesWritable,org.apache.hadoop.hbase.client.Result>key - value - output - reporter - IOExceptionCopyright © 2007–2020 The Apache Software Foundation. All rights reserved.